Concrete Wall Demolition in Bergen County, NJ

Concrete wall demolition services involve the careful removal of existing concrete walls for various residential projects. These services are commonly used when homeowners need to remove or replace basement walls, garage partitions, retaining walls, or other structural barriers made of concrete. The process typically includes assessing the wall's location and condition, preparing the surrounding area, and safely breaking down the concrete while minimizing impact on nearby structures and landscaping. Property owners often seek these services to create open floor plans, make way for renovations, or address structural issues that require wall removal.

Before requesting concrete wall demolition, property owners should consider factors such as the wall’s purpose, location, and whether any supporting structures or utilities are involved. It’s also important to understand the scope of work, including potential debris removal and site cleanup. Clarifying these details helps ensure the project aligns with safety standards and local regulations, and provides a clear understanding of what to expect during the demolition process.

Concrete Wall Demolition Questions

What types of concrete walls can be demolished? Demolition services typically handle basement walls, retaining walls, and boundary walls made of concrete or cinder block.

Is a permit needed for concrete wall demolition? Permit requirements vary by location; consulting local regulations can clarify if a permit is required before starting work.

What equipment is used for concrete wall demolition? Heavy-duty tools like hydraulic breakers, sledgehammers, and cutting saws are commonly used to safely and efficiently demolish concrete walls.

What should property owners know before demolition? It’s important to identify any utility lines or structural elements that may be affected and to plan for debris removal after the work is completed.
